Which word is more common?
Papa is more commonly used than grampa in everyday language, especially in Europe and other parts of the world. Grampa is less common and is typically used in North America.
Whatโs the difference in the tone of formality between grampa and papa?
Both grampa and papa are informal and affectionate terms of endearment and are not typically used in formal contexts.
